If you love the sound of an entire street shutting down for a good reason, circle this one: the Appleby Line Street Festival is happening Sunday, September 20, 2026, from 1 to 5 p.m., along Appleby Line between New Street and Fairview Street.
The festival bills itself as bringing families, friends, and the community together, and this year there's a bonus for the early risers: a prehistoric-themed Dino Run for all ages, from 12:00 p.m. to 1:30 p.m., right before the main event kicks off. Registration is open through the festival's Dino Run page.
Once the festival itself gets going at 1 p.m., here's what's confirmed on tap:
Nearly 150 vendors — local shops, businesses, and organizations set up along the street
Food Truck Alley — your standard street-eats lineup, for lunch or just a snack
Live music throughout the afternoon from local talent
Burlington Teen Tour Band performing at 2:00 p.m. — Canada's oldest and largest youth marching band
Beer Garden, presented by Nickel Brook Brewing Co., for anyone looking to sip a local brew while listening to the music
Pony rides for kids, set up on the grassy area near Fairview
Kids Zone, sponsored by Burlington Pediatric Dentistry, with bouncy castles, obstacle courses, and face-painting
The 2026 festival map is set to be released in early September — organizers say to watch their social channels for it.
One heads-up if you're a local business owner rather than just an attendee: vendor space for this year is already sold out. The organizers have also posted a scam alert, warning that some people have been posing as sellers of vendor space that doesn't exist — they're asking anyone interested to register only directly through the official website, and to double check any email communication matches what's listed there, since imitation accounts using their logo have been spotted.
